Disability shower installation services involve designing and setting up accessible shower solutions tailored to meet specific mobility needs. These installations often include features such as low or no-threshold entryways, grab bars, seating, and non-slip flooring to enhance safety and independence. Service providers work with clients to select appropriate fixtures and layouts that accommodate various physical limitations, ensuring the shower area is both functional and comfortable for users with disabilities or mobility challenges.
This service addresses common problems faced by individuals with limited mobility, such as difficulty entering standard showers, risk of slips and falls, and lack of support features. By installing accessible showers, property owners can create safer environments that reduce the likelihood of accidents and facilitate easier daily routines. These modifications can also help caretakers and family members assist with bathing, making the process more manageable and less stressful for everyone involved.
Disability shower installation services are frequently utilized in residential properties, including single-family homes and apartments, where aging residents or individuals with disabilities live. Additionally, they are common in assisted living facilities, healthcare centers, and community housing designed to accommodate residents with special needs. Commercial properties that serve elderly or disabled populations may also seek these installations to ensure compliance with accessibility standards and provide inclusive facilities.

The overview below groups typical Disability Shower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Odenton, MD.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Installation Costs - The cost for installing a disability shower typically ranges from $1,500 to $4,500, depending on the complexity and materials used. Basic models may be on the lower end, while customized solutions tend to be more expensive.
Material Expenses - The price of shower materials varies widely, with standard options starting around $300 and premium, accessible designs costing up to $2,000 or more. The choice of fixtures and finishes can influence the overall expenditure.
Labor Fees - Labor costs for installing a disability shower usually fall between $500 and $2,000, depending on the project's scope and local rates. Additional modifications or plumbing work may increase the total cost.
Additional Costs - Additional expenses such as permits, custom features, or accessibility modifications can add $200 to $1,000 or more. These costs vary based on specific requirements and local regulations.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
